Product Description
The Allen Bradley 1771-OC DC Output Driver Module operates between 0 and 60C and should be stored between -40 and 85C, with a noncondensing relative humidity of 5-95%. It features an output current rating of 1.5A per output, a maximum OFF-State leakage current of 1mA per output, and a maximum ON-State voltage drop of 2V DC. The module withstands 1500V AC for 60 seconds and has ESD immunity of 4kV contact and 8kV air discharge. It dissipates 0.9-16.9W of power, with a thermal dissipation of 3.0-57.6 BTU/hour. The 1771-OC requires a maximum backplane current of 165mA at 5V DC and an input voltage of 52-53V DC. When installing, align the keying bands on the backplane connector with the slot, using positions 4-6 and 20-22. Any chassis I/O connector can be used except the leftmost one, which is reserved for an adapter or processor module.
Is Your Device Showing These Signs?
The Allen Bradley 1771-OC output module commonly experiences failures due to blown output fuses, resulting in a loss of signal to field devices. Technicians often address issues stemming from short circuits in connected actuators or solenoids, which overload the module's outputs. Corrosion on the edge connector pins impedes proper communication with the PLC backplane, necessitating cleaning or replacement. Overheating due to inadequate ventilation or excessive load causes component degradation, leading to erratic or non-functional outputs. Damaged Triacs or other internal components require replacement to restore proper output switching functionality.
